Overview
The LU5X34F is a low-cost, low-power quad transceiver. It is used for data transmission over fiber or coaxial media in conformance with IEEE* 802.3z Gigabit Ethernet specification and Fibre Channel ANSI† X3T11 at 1.0 Gbits/s and 1.25 Gbits/s.
FEATUREs
■ Designed to operate in Ethernet, fibre channel, Firewire‡, or backplane applications.
■ Operationally compliant to IEEE 802.3z Gigabit Ethernet specification.
■ Operationally compliant to Fibre Channel ANSI X3T11. Provides FC-0 services at 1.0 Gbits/s— 1.25 Gbits/s (10-bit encoded data rate).
■ 100 MHz—125 MHz differential or single-ended reference clock.
■ 10-bit parallel, TTL-compatible I/O interface.
■ 8-bit/10-bit encoded data.
■ High-speed comma character recognition (K28.1, K28.5, K28.7) for latency-sensitive applications and alignment to word boundary.
■ Two 50 MHz—62.5 MHz receive-byte clocks.
■ Single analog PLL design requires no external components for the frequency synthesizer.
■ Novel digital data lock in receiver avoids the need for multiple analog PLLs.
■ Expandable beyond four serializer/deserializers.
■ PECL high-speed interface I/O for use with optical transceiver or coaxial copper media.
■ Requires one external resistor for PECL output reference-level definition.
■ Low-power digital CMOS technology.
■ Less than 2 W total power dissipation per quad transceiver.
■ 3.3 V ± 5% power supply.
■ 0 °C—70 °C ambient temperature.
■ Stand-alone transceiver product.
■ Transceiver macrocell template.
■ Available in 217-pin PBGA package.
